Step 1
Add the ingredients for the seasoning sauce to a bowl and mix well. Set aside. Place a pan over medium-high heat and add cooking oil when it’s hot enough. Spread around with a spatula.
Step 2
Add the kimchi and stir for 2 to 3 minutes, until softened. Add the canned tuna and mix until well combined.
Step 3
Add the rice and the seasoning sauce, mix them together thoroughly.
Step 4
Add the corn kernels (optional) and sesame oil. Mix until well combined. Serve. Garnish with sesame seeds, green onion, and dried seaweed strips. Place a sunny side egg on top. Enjoy!
